Junior Tikanga ā Iwi Programme

All of our students will be involved in a Junior Tikanga ā Iwi (Social Sciences) programme. Throughout the year, they will have a taster of four different curriculum areas, History, Geography, Civics and Politics, and Economics. Through this, we provide ākonga with the relevant experiences and information to make informed decisions about which of the Social Sciences are best for them at the senior level.  

Core Curriculum Tasters


History
This course focuses on exploring Aotearoa New Zealand’s past through a range of perspectives and voices.

Geography
Ākonga will be guided through the different themes of Geography including location, place, human-environment interaction, movement, and region.

Civics and Politics
This course is aimed at encouraging ākonga to learn about leadership through our government.

Advanced Themes in Social Sciences

History Skills

Ākonga will examine themes such as conflict, power, resistance, and human rights, developing their ability to think critically about the past and its relevance today.

Economics + Financial Literacy

Introduces ākonga to financial literacy concepts such as tax, savings, compound interest and mortgages—all of which have an impact on their financial futures.

Geographical Skills

Ākonga will be guided through skills including mapping, research, comprehension of data and implications in the real world.

Year 10 Option: Psychology

Ākonga will explore topics such as identity, learning, and the brain. Through engaging contexts such as Te Whare Tapa Whā, Maslow’s Hierarchy and Mass Hysteria, ākonga will gain a taster of our senior Psychology class while developing critical thinking and inquiry skills.

Senior Social Sciences

As a Year 11 – 13, ākonga have the opportunity to specialise in one or more of our subjects. We offer exciting academic programmes such as History, Psychology and Commerce for our senior students. These courses have enthusiastic kaiako, engaging opportunities outside the classroom and at level three, are all University Entrance approved subjects.
